    Six-month old US luxury estate agency launches in London

    October 7, 20252 Mins Read


    aperture global - luxury real estate robert palmerA US property sales brokerage, Aperture Global Real Estate, has launched in London as part of its wider global expansion, aiming to reshape how luxury property is marketed and sold across borders.

    The firm, which has already established a presence in North America and Europe after launching in May this year, says it bring a technology-led approach to property promotion using channels such as Connected Television and digital audio campaigns to target buyers internationally.

    Heading up the UK operation is Daniel McPeake, a long-standing luxury property agent and former star of the BBC series Crazy Rich Agents. Daniel joins as Managing Director of Aperture Global UK and will oversee a team of experienced agents drawn from across the prime London market.

    They include Solly Strickland, who has achieved more than £1 billion in career sales; Krishan Mistry, also featured in Crazy Rich Agents; Caroline De Havilland, previously of Moveli and Monaco-based agencies; Lindsey Harrison, who brings an interior architecture background; Rachel Narag, with 15 years in global luxury sales; and Jack Dowlet, a veteran of 25 years in high-end and new homes sales.

    White-glove service

    “Aperture is unlike anything I’ve seen in my career,” said Daniel. “This is a model that doesn’t just put properties on a website and hope the right buyer finds them – it strategically places them in front of the people most likely to act. It’s white-glove service, paired with world-class marketing, on a truly global scale.”

    Aperture launches with two flagship listings – a £7.34m penthouse at Embassy Works in Vauxhall Park and a £13m residence at Chelsea Waterfront, part of the Battersea Power Station redevelopment.

    “London is a cornerstone of global luxury real estate, and with Daniel’s leadership, we’re bringing a model that empowers agents and introduces a new way to experience property,” said Robert Palmer, Founder of Aperture Global (main image inset).

    The business forms part of LPT Holdings, the U.S.-based group behind LPT Realty, and plans to expand further into the Middle East and Asia over the next 12 months.
